A study is made of the length L ( h, k ) of the Euclidean algorithm for determining the g.c.d. of two polynomials h , k inF q[ X ],F qa finite field. We obtain exact formulae for the number of pairs with a fixed length N which lie in a given range, as well as the average length and variance of the Euclidean algorithm for such pairs.
